QUESTIONS LIST:
- bevel gears : changes the plane of rotation so that a shaft turning can make a vertical shaft rotate.
- gear ratio : it is the number of teeth each gear represents when two gears are used in an aircraft component.
- backlash : used to describe the clearance that must exist between gear teeth at the point of the mesh.
- idle gear : its function is to connect the drive between two shafts.
- intermediate gear : a gear that is positioned between the driving gear and one or more driven gears in a gear train.
- compound gear : a gear wheel that has more than one driving face.
- pinion : term applied to the smaller two mating gears.
- lay-shaft : a shaft that supports an idler gear or intermediate gear.
- step-up drive : a drive through a gear train in which the speed of rotation of the output (driven) shaft is increased.
- step-down drive : a reduction gear in which the rev/mm of the output shaft is reduced while the torque is increased.
